判断RecyclerView是否滑到顶部或底部

    xiaoxiao2022-06-23  217

    recycleView.addOnScrollListener(new RecyclerView.OnScrollListener() { @Override public void onScrollStateChanged(RecyclerView recyclerView, int newState) { //newState分 0,1,2三个状态,2是滚动状态,0是停止 super.onScrollStateChanged(recyclerView, newState); //-1代表顶部,返回true表示没到顶,还可以滑 //1代表底部,返回true表示没到底部,还可以滑 boolean b = recyclerView.canScrollVertically(1); boolean b1 = recyclerView.canScrollVertically(-1); } @Override public void onScrolled(RecyclerView recyclerView, int dx, int dy) { super.onScrolled(recyclerView, dx, dy); } });

    最新回复(0)